Vinyl Revival: 4th Annual Record Swap Returns to Graffiti USA!

Vinyl Revival: 4th Annual Record Swap Returns to Graffiti USA!

Calling all vinyl collectors and music lovers! Clear your calendar for Saturday, September 20th, 2025. Graffiti USA Classic Car Museum is dropping the needle on the 4th Annual Record Swap—this is one analog adventure you won’t want to miss!

The event features thousands of records (LPs, 45s, and more) from every genre imaginable, all waiting to find a new home on your turntable. With over 25 vendors bringing their A-game, you’ll discover everything from must-have classics to holy-grail records you’ve been hunting for years. Browse other vintage treasures, including posters, lunchboxes, and popular culture items from the ’50s, ’60s, ’70s, and ’80s.

Vibes? Absolutely fun-filled! Trax on Wax and guest DJs will be spinning the greatest hits from the ’50s through the ’90s—creating the perfect soundtrack while you dig through crates and bond with fellow vinyl enthusiasts.

For hardcore collectors wanting first pick, there’s an exclusive pre-sale from 9 AM to 10 AM. A $10 pre-sale ticket gets you first dibs on all the vinyl treasures and a continental breakfast before doors open to the general public. General admission is FREE from 10 AM to 4 PM—perfect for casual browsers, serious collectors, and anyone who appreciates music beyond streaming services.
